Why fly to Page?
The shortest route out of here runs just 125 km to Grand Canyon National Park Airport — that's not a flight, that's practically a sightseeing loop. Booking that hop instead of driving saves you three-plus hours on winding canyon roads, and the aerial views alone justify the ticket price. On the longer end, the Phoenix connection at 391 km links you directly into PHX, one of the Southwest's busiest hubs, which means onward connections to basically anywhere in the US open up immediately. Airlines HI, LF, and YR serve these routes, and all four destinations stay within the US, so no passport stress. The real value play here is using PGA as an entry point for a Southwest loop — fly into Phoenix, drive to Page, then fly home from Grand Canyon. Efficient routing beats backtracking every time.
Longest non-stop flights from PGA
The furthest destinations you can reach non-stop from Page:
- Phoenix, USA (PHX) — 391 km, approximately 29 min
- Las Vegas, USA (LAS) — 344 km, approximately 26 min
- Boulder City, USA (BLD) — 324 km, approximately 24 min
- Grand Canyon, USA (GCN) — 125 km, approximately 9 min
Tips for travelers at PGA
The airport sits about 3 miles from downtown Page, so a rideshare or rental car is your realistic ground transport — there's no meaningful public transit connecting the two. Rent your car at the airport if you're planning canyon exploration, because you'll need wheels regardless. Summer crowds around Lake Powell and Antelope Canyon peak hard between June and August, so book flights early and expect fuller planes even on these small routes. Spring and fall offer better weather windows and lighter tourist pressure. Don't assume checked bag policies match major carriers — always verify directly with HI, LF, or YR before you pack.
